- Abstract: As an essential amino acid, arginine (Arg) is of many biological significances. However, the chemoselective detection of Arg using fluorescent techniques remain challenging. Here, a 1, 1′-bi-2-naphthol (BINOL)-based fluorescent probe has been synthesized and responds chemoselectively to Arg to give strong fluorescence enhancement within a minute. The probe can report the concentration of Arg in a large window from 10 μM to 5 mM. UV irradiation provides a qualitative method for Arg detection. The fluorescence of the formed imine product can be turned off again by either acid or base. Based on those findings, a simple fluorescence OFF-ON-OFF device has been made for the fast detection of Arg. Highlights: Chemoselective detection of arginine among all amino acids. Colorimetric detection for qualitative detection. Fast detection (60 s vs. hours in other work). Large detection window (0–500 eq. of arginine vs tens of eq. in other work). Fluorescence OFF-ON-OFF mechanism and a simple device.
